CVE-2017-11731

16
FAUCET Score

CVE-2017-11731 describes an invalid memory read vulnerability in the OpCode function within Ming 0.4.8, specifically affecting the libming library. This flaw allows an unauthenticated attacker to trigger a denial of service by enticing a user to open a specially crafted file. With a CVSS score of 5.5 (Medium), it requires local access and user interaction, leading to high availability impact but no confidentiality or integrity compromise. There is no evidence of active exploitation, public exploit code (Metasploit, Nuclei, ExploitDB), or significant community discussion or media coverage, suggesting a low current threat level.
